GPU memory profiling, step 3: launch the Kestrelview profiler wrapper around the training job, not the raw binary — the wrapper injects allocation hooks the dashboard depends on. Expect roughly 5% overhead; anything above 15% means the hook version mismatches the driver. Capture at least two full epochs before exporting. Record the session against the build token shown below.

build token for tajeg-bajep: htk14_409ba9df6b8acb

## Changelog — v4.2.0 (Ledgerline user module split)

Hey, welcome aboard! Big one this release: we finally carved the user module out of the Ledgerline monolith into its own service, `userhive`. Heads up that the old setting `MONOLITH_USER_DB` is gone — it's now split into a host setting and a separate credential, so grep your local env files before you deploy anything. The host bit is documented in the service README. The credential that replaced the old combined setting sits on the next line.

secret setting of bawif-bagap: VAULT_KEY5=10c5f

## Support

Thanks for taking a look at SpokeShift, our bike-share rebalancing tool! If you're poking at it from a security angle: the optimizer itself is read-only against the fleet API, and all write actions go through the dispatch queue with signed payloads. Found something sketchy, or just want to discuss the threat model? We'd genuinely love to hear about it before anyone else does. Drop a note to the maintainers at the address below.

escalation mailbox, bagef-bagag: oliax.drumir.jorath@crelvolabs.test